Best hikes in Lake Pleasant Regional Park
Ambleway maps 6 hikes in Lake Pleasant Regional Park, from a 1.0-mile walk to a 15-mile day out. All of them score as wild, staying clear of roads and development for most of the route; the wildest is BLM 9980 & Boulder Creek Ranch Loop via Black Canyon Trail. The biggest climb is West Gasline Road, gaining 1,755 ft, and the network tops out at 2,331 ft.
